Once you've confirmed your eligibility and noted the important deadlines, it’s time to prepare your application materials.
The application for CSULA is submitted through the Cal State Apply portal. Create an account and fill out the necessary information. Be sure to double-check for any errors before submitting.
You will need to send official transcripts from all schools attended. High school transcripts should include courses taken, grades received, and graduation date. For transfer students, official college transcripts from all institutions attended are required.

While not always required, some programs may ask for letters of recommendation. Choose individuals who know you well and can speak to your strengths and capabilities.
Financing your education is a crucial step in the application process. CSULA offers various financial aid options, including federal and state grants, loans, and scholarships.
To be considered for financial aid, students must complete the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A). The application opens on October 1 each year, and it’s recommended to submit it as soon as possible.
CSULA provides numerous scholarships to incoming students. Some scholarships are based on merit, while others may consider financial need or specific criteria such as major or extracurricular involvement.

The application fee for CSULA is $70. Fee waivers may be available for eligible students.
Yes, you can apply to multiple CSU campuses using the Cal State Apply portal. However, each campus may have its own application fee.
You can check your application status on the CSULA admissions portal. The portal will indicate if any additional documents are needed.
Yes, if you wish to live on campus, you must complete a separate housing application after you’ve been admitted.
CSULA offers various resources, including academic advising, tutoring services, and counseling to support first-time college students.
